One Layer and Anniversariy Love

 This is my card for the LIM One layer challenge this week (must try to do better photography) Just love these stamps so thought I would try to link them together and this is what I came up with..I also love Orange and pink together and thought the copper embossing powder went well (I also added a little gold to the mix and it worked well coming up lovely and shimmery but not glittery as I wanted an old vintagy look) Although the card is one layer I tried to give a layered look by adding a couple of score lines and it seems to have worked
